The stress and anxiety you are feeling are understandable, but we must remember that our worth and identity are not found in our performance or the outcomes of competitions. The Lord tells us, *"Don’t be anxious for anything, but in everything, by prayer and petition with thanksgiving, let your requests be made known to God. And the peace of God, which surpasses all understanding, will guard your hearts and your thoughts in Christ Jesus"* (Philippians 4:6-7, WEB). Your value is rooted in Christ, not in your success or failure. Even if the results are not what you hope for, God is still good, and His plans for you are for your ultimate good (Jeremiah 29:11).

Let us also remind you that failure is not final. Even if the last competition did not go as you hoped, God can use every circumstance to refine you and prepare you for what lies ahead. *"We know that all things work together for good for those who love God, to those who are called according to his purpose"* (Romans 8:28, WEB). Do not let fear of the past rob you of the peace and confidence God wants you to have today.
